Output 1887b95ef13cbe99b7f28baf7ec5ddcd76a11c8e947c0b0fbf2c1fa94e3512a0:1

value
75659000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c2b0cc2acaa73d94d3e9bce38df8f318599c75 OP_EQUAL
address
3MpHp62mo4KHRzyS6XqNZKnP9yLuicSYUf
transaction
1887b95ef13cbe99b7f28baf7ec5ddcd76a11c8e947c0b0fbf2c1fa94e3512a0
confirmations
368941
spent
true